Torstar Corporation is a Canadian mass media company which primarily publishes news. It is known for publishing the Toronto Star, its flagship and namesake. It also publishes daily newspapers in Hamilton, Peterborough, Niagara Region, and Waterloo Region, in addition to their ownership of the Metroland Media Group and a 33.33% ownership of the Canadian Press.

The corporation was established in 1958 to take over operations of the Star from the Atkinson Foundation after a provincial law banned charitable organizations from owning for-profit entities. From 1958 to 2020, the class A shares of Torstar were held by the families of the original Atkinson Foundation trustees. The private investment firm NordStar Capital LP, formed by Paul Rivett and Jordan Bitove, acquired the company in 2020. In 2022, Rivett left NordStar due to disputes with Bitove.
